Boca Raton’s city hall will be closed in observance of Labor Day, the city announced.



Additionally, there is no sanitation service on Monday, Sept. 2, 2024.

According to officials, the sanitation schedule will be modified as follows:

  • There will be no sanitation service on Monday, Sept. 2.
  • Monday, Sept. 2 service will be on Tuesday, Sept. 3.
  • Tuesday, Sept. 3 service will be on Wednesday, Sept. 4.

City libraries, the Sugar Sand Field House and the cemetery will be closed Monday, however all parks, beaches, beachfront parks and playgrounds are open with regular hours. Recreational facilities will be open according to a schedule posted on the city’s website.
